Without staining and without specimen destruction the differentiation of fine structural details is in manyinstances made possible only by viewing microscopic objects with Leitz PHASE CONTRAST.

Only Leitz PHASE CONTRAST Equipment with the unique Heine condenser permits instantaneous and contin-ual transition from bright field to phase contrast and to dark field. Use of polarizing filters with PHASE CONTRASTpermits observation of anisotropic effects.Within seconds this transition is easily performed by turning the condenser knob, thus changing the light pathas required and permitting comparative study of structures visible in phase contrast with those seen under brightor dark field.

Leitz PHASE CONTRAST Equipment can be used with any microscope. The Leitz DIALUX, as illustrated, with LeitzPHASE CONTRAST Equipment is an ideal combination.

It has been found that, because of the differential migration of the solutes through filter paper themaximum color density of the paper is proportional-to -the concentration of -material. The "no drift" fea-ture and the high sensitivity of the Densichron provide measurements of excellent repeatability with ac-curacies having high statistical significance. It has been successfully used for amino acids, sugars,vitamins, steroids, hormones, drugs, and an endless variety of both organic and inorganic compounds.
